挑战赛参与操作手册:手把手教你顺利报名并参赛
最近朋友拉我进了一个线上编程挑战赛的群,说是奖品不错,还能练手。但我点开活动页面一看,一堆按钮和流程,完全不知道从哪开始。折腾了半小时,总算搞明白整个流程。今天就把这份“实战笔记”分享出来,帮你少走弯路。
第一步:找到活动入口
大多数挑战赛都挂在主办方官网或合作平台,比如技术社区、学习网站或者公众号菜单栏。常见的入口有“赛事中心”、“活动专区”或“限时挑战”。如果你是通过海报扫码进来的,一般会直接跳转到活动页。
注意看活动时间,很多比赛只在固定时段开放报名和提交作品。错过就得等下一轮。
第二步:登录账号并完善信息
点击“立即参与”后,系统通常会要求你登录。建议提前用常用手机号注册好账号,避免临时收验证码耽误时间。
有些比赛需要实名认证或填写职业、学校等基础资料。比如上次我参加一个AI模型设计赛,必须绑定学信网信息才能确认学生身份,否则不能享受免报名费待遇。
第三步:阅读规则文档
别急着动手!先花十分钟看完《参赛指南》和《评分标准》。这些文件往往藏在页面底部的“相关下载”里。
我见过不少人因为没看清格式要求被扣分——比如提交的代码文件命名不符合规范,或者视频作品超过时长限制。明明做得挺好,结果连初筛都没过。
第四步:获取任务包与开发环境
正式参赛前,系统会提供一个任务压缩包,里面包含数据集、接口文档或模板代码。下载后解压到本地项目目录。
部分在线挑战赛支持云端编码,直接在浏览器里写代码。这时候要记得定时保存进度,别写了一半关了窗口,找回记录很麻烦。
git clone https://example.com/challenge-2024-task.git
cd challenge-2024-task
python main.py --sample第五步:提交作品
作品提交一般有三种方式:上传文件、填写链接、在线提交。上传类要注意文件大小限制,常见的是不超过50MB;如果是网页项目,可能只需要提交GitHub仓库地址。
最后一次检查文件结构:
- main.py(主程序)
- requirements.txt(依赖列表)
- README.md(说明文档)
确认无误后再点“确认提交”,多数比赛一旦提交无法修改。
第六步:查看排名与反馈
比赛期间可以随时回到“我的进度”页面查看实时排名。有些平台还会显示测试得分曲线,能帮你判断优化方向。
等评选结束,结果会通过站内信或邮件通知。获奖者通常需要在48小时内回复联系方式,不然视为放弃。
去年我同事就因为没查邮箱,错过了领奖资格,特别可惜。
其实参加挑战赛没那么复杂,关键就是按步骤来,别漏掉细节。照着这个流程走一遍,基本都能顺利完成。